The SEC published a notice regarding Cboe BZX Exchange's proposed rule change to allow staking of ether held by the Franklin Crypto Index ETF. This amendment aims to enhance profitability for the Fund, enabling it to earn staking rewards, ultimately benefiting investors through improved financial returns and greater operational flexibility.

The Securities and Exchange Commission has issued a notice concerning a proposed rule change by Cboe BZX Exchange to list and trade options on the Grayscale Ethereum Trust ETF and similar products. This proposal, currently under review, has garnered no comments, and the Commission has designated an extended period to evaluate the change before a final decision is made.

The Securities and Exchange Commission has received a proposed rule change from NYSE Arca to amend trading regulations concerning the Grayscale Bitcoin Trust. This includes modifications to position and exercise limits for options and the introduction of flexible exchange options. The SEC has extended the review period, allowing more time for consideration and potential implications for market operations.

The Securities and Exchange Commission announces a filing by Nasdaq PHLX LLC to amend Rule Equity 7, Section 3, which proposes the removal of a liquidity credit for member organizations. This proposed change is set for immediate effectiveness and invites public comments.

The Miami International Securities Exchange filed a proposal to amend index option rules to allow traders to list and trade cash-settled index options based on the B500 Index. This change aims to enhance market flexibility and provide additional opportunities for trading with various expiration timelines, including A.M. and P.M. settlements.

The SEC has announced a longer review period for Cboe BZX's proposed rule change to list and trade shares of the 21Shares Core Solana ETF. Initially filed on January 28, 2025, this extension allows additional time for consideration of the proposal and related issues before a decision is made by May 19, 2025.

Cboe BZX Exchange has filed a notice for proposed amendments aimed at allowing the generic listing and trading of Multi-Class ETF Shares. The notice addresses compliance with regulatory frameworks and outlines the requirements associated with the exchange of these financial products, aiming to streamline processes for a potential new class of ETFs.

The SEC has published a notice related to the proposed rule change by NYSE Arca to amend its rules, allowing options on Commodity-Based Trust Shares. This move aims to enhance trading opportunities and promote competition among exchanges, making it easier for investors to manage their commodity exposure through listed options. The proposal is part of broader efforts to streamline approval processes and increase market transparency.
